Kiru Naidoo reflects on the vibrant intersection of history, style, and struggle-era camaraderie at a Cape Town book launch. Centred around iconic photographer Fanie Jason, the piece blends personal nostalgia with vivid portraits of South African struggle stalwarts, anti-apartheid history, and the enduring power of storytelling.
